2010-07-03 50 views
0

我想使用mssql_connect方法連接到特定的本地服務器,但沒有任何運氣。不能讓mssql_connect正常工作

任何想法?

mssql_connect('10.12.179.66:1433\ONE_ROOF_PROD', 'username', 'password'); 
+2

想詳細說明「沒有任何運氣」?它是否返回FALSE?事後返回['mssql_get_last_message'](http://www.php.net/manual/en/function.mssql-get-last-message.php)是什麼? – 2010-07-03 00:45:35

回答

0

讓php告訴你更多關於錯誤的原因。

error_reporting(E_ALL); ini_set('display_errors', 1); 

$link = mssql_connect('10.12.179.66:1433\ONE_ROOF_PROD', $uid, $pass); 
if (!$link) { 
    if (function_exists('error_get_last')) { 
    var_dump(error_get_last()); 
    } 
    die('connection failed'); 
} 

如果您使用的是Windows,您可能也會對sqlsrv extension感興趣。